What do you ladies think about bringing a photographer in from where you live as opposed to hiring a local one? the really good local ones seem pretty expensive.

 

I would stick with a local one. We use Rounald from WPA Jamaica. Our resort charged a $300 vendor fee so keep that cost in mind. Bringing your own would cost flight and hotel. A local photographer already knows the best locations or shots from prior experience. Best of luck to you!! :)
